Man cited after leaving crash scene in Enosburg

1 min read

ENOSBURG, VT — Vermont State Police received a report of a two-vehicle crash near the intersection of Vermont Route 108 and Main Street on Jan. 7, 2026, at approximately 2:10 p.m.

One of the operators involved left the scene of the crash.

He was later located and identified as Charles Trayah, 43, of Richford.

Police determined Trayah’s driver’s license was criminally suspended at the time of operation.

Trayah was issued a citation to appear in Franklin County Superior Court on March 9, 2026, at 8 a.m.

He faces charges of leaving the scene of an accident and driving with a criminally suspended license.
